About Western Power

Are you ready to make a real impact in your community with meaningful work? Now is the perfect time to join the dynamic energy industry! Western Power is leading the charge towards a clean energy future, and we are seeking talented individuals from diverse backgrounds to join our team of world-class experts.

As a Western Power engineering graduate, you will acquire a broad understanding of Western Power’s operations through rotational exposure across our business. As part of our two-year program (4 x 6 monthly rotations followed by permanent appointment upon demonstrating strong performance and successful completion of the graduate program, you will develop and apply engineering knowledge and skills in an operational capacity. Throughout your rotations, you will also attain relevant competencies that will contribute toward registration as a professional engineer..

What we're looking for

To be successful, you’ll have the following skills and attributes: -

  • Engineering Degree with an Electrical Engineering, Electronics, Communications or Civil Engineering discipline that is recognised by Engineers Australia as satisfying the academic requirements for appointment as a professional engineer.
  • Enthusiastic approach to learning opportunities, including seeking and accepting feedback to enhance your own development and experience.
  • Excellent communication and interpersonal skills and willing to work with a diverse range of people.
  • Constructive behaviours in line with Western Power values
  • Motivation and commitment to complete the graduate program
  • Commitment to safety in the workplace
  • Reside in WA and be either an Australian Citizen or Permanent Resident or hold a valid working visa.

What's it like to work here?

This is an extraordinary and thrilling opportunity to be part of Western Power's Engineering teams. We are at the forefront of the energy revolution, harnessing cutting-edge technologies like microgrids, standalone power systems, and battery storage solutions. We're also integrating higher levels of renewable energy, such as rooftop solar, into our energy system. By transforming the electricity network, we are ensuring a cleaner, brighter, and more resilient energy supply for future generations.

We are committed to building a diverse workforce and strongly encourage applications from Aboriginal and Torres Strait Australians, people with disabilities, people from diverse cultural and linguistic backgrounds, women, young & mature age workers, and the LGBTQI+ community.

We are an employer of choice, offering our employees a range of benefits that include:

  • Competitive salary plus 11% superannuation
  • Flexible work arrangements that support part-time work, flexible working hours and working from home arrangements
  • Professional Development opportunities including training initiatives and study assistance
  • An award-winning employee recognition and benefits programme
  • Access to six Employee Network Groups – First Nations, Culturally and Linguistically Diverse, Diverse Sexualities and Genders, Women, People with Disability and Youth/Age – which celebrate and communicate the diversity of our workforce and connect diversity and inclusion to our broader business activities.
  • The opportunity to purchase up to four weeks of additional leave per financial year
  • Access to salary packaging, social club activities, and discounted health insurance and gym membership.
